明後日
あさって
hepburn asatte
day after tomorrow
Part of speech · noun

Examples
- 明後日また会いましょう。Let's meet again the day after tomorrow.
- 明後日の予定は?What's your schedule for the day after tomorrow?
Collocations
明後日 (asatte, day after tomorrow)明後日の朝 (asatte no asa, morning of the day after)明後日から (asatte kara, starting the day after)明明後日 (shiasatte, two days after tomorrow)明後日の方向 (asatte no houkou, idiom: wildly off-target)
Mnemonic
明後日 asatte — kanji "tomorrow (明日) + after (後)" = the day after tomorrow. Mirrors ototoi (the day before yesterday). Idiom 明後日の方向 ("the day-after-tomorrow direction") = wildly off-target, off-topic — said of an answer or gaze that misses the point entirely. Time vocabulary metaphorically extending into space and logic.
